Using Monotouch and WCF.

Is there a list of supported bindings?

In test we are able to use BasicHttpBindings and want to know for production what bindings are supported.

Example:

svc = new TimesheetServiceClient (new BasicHttpBinding (), new EndpointAddress (SomeURL));

    MonoTouch supports the same WCF bindings as the Silverlight 3 client profile which is limited to BasicHttpBinding at this time. If you have any issues with BasicHttpBinding please file bugs with testcases and we’ll be certain to fix them.
